Turkish PhD Student at Tufts Detained by ICE Outside Somerville Apartment

Rumeysa Ozturk remains in custody as legal efforts for her release continue, with protests planned in Boston over concerns about civil liberties and international student rights.

Overview

  • Rumeysa Ozturk, a Turkish national and PhD student at Tufts University, was detained by ICE agents outside her Somerville apartment on March 25, 2025.
  • Her attorney, Mahsa Khanbabai, has filed a habeas petition in Massachusetts federal court seeking her release from detention.
  • Tufts University confirmed the detention but stated it had no prior knowledge of the incident and did not share information with authorities.
  • Community activists reported that unmarked cars surveilled Ozturk's residence for two days before her apprehension and described the detention as targeting student activists.
  • Protests are set to take place in Boston, with advocates condemning the detention as an attack on civil liberties and the rights of international students.
